House Stucco Repair in Ventura County, CA
House stucco repair services address issues related to the exterior coating of homes, including cracks, holes, and surface deterioration. These repairs often involve patching damaged areas, smoothing out surface imperfections, and restoring the protective and aesthetic qualities of stucco finishes. Projects can range from small touch-ups to extensive repairs following weather damage or structural shifts, helping to maintain the property's appearance and protect it from moisture intrusion.
Homeowners typically seek stucco repair services to address visible cracks, water stains, or damaged sections that compromise the integrity of the exterior. Before requesting repairs, property owners should consider the extent of damage, the age of the existing stucco, and whether underlying issues such as moisture intrusion or structural movement may be contributing factors. Understanding these aspects can help ensure the repair process is thorough and effective in preserving the home's exterior condition.

Common House Stucco Repair Jobs
House stucco repair involves fixing cracks, holes, and surface damage to restore the exterior finish.
Crack repairs address hairline fractures and larger splits to prevent water intrusion and further deterioration.
Surface patching restores damaged areas caused by impact or weathering for a seamless appearance.
Color matching ensures repaired sections blend smoothly with the existing stucco finish.
Waterproofing treatments protect stucco surfaces from moisture-related issues and extend their lifespan.
Finish restoration involves refinishing to maintain the aesthetic appeal of the home's exterior.
House Stucco Repair Questions
What types of stucco damage can be repaired? Common issues like cracks, holes, and surface deterioration can typically be repaired to restore the appearance and integrity of the stucco.
Is it possible to match the existing stucco finish? Yes, repairs can often be blended to match the current texture and color for a seamless look.
When should stucco repair be considered? Repairs are recommended when cracks, water damage, or surface wear are visible, to prevent further deterioration.
What are common causes of stucco damage? Damage can result from weather exposure, structural movement, or improper installation over time.
